The Master of Science in Engineering Project Management study plan at American University of Ras Al Khaimah is an accredited master programme spanning about 1 years (2 academic levels), requiring 36 credit hours across 12 courses of required and elective study. The table below lists the courses and their credit hours for each level.

Year 1 18 credits

Code Course Credits
MEPM 511 Project Management Fundamentals 3
MEPM 512 Engineering Contracts and Procurement 3
MEPM 521 Project Cost Accounting and Finance 3
MEPM 515 Project Scheduling 3
MSRE 516 Research Methodology 3
MEPM 543 Risk Management for Project Managers 3

Year 2 18 credits

Code Course Credits
MEPM 590 Thesis I 3
MEPM 541 Organizational Behavior and Project Team Management 3
MEPM-ELEC-1 MEPM Elective Elective 3
MEPM-ELEC-2 MEPM Elective Elective 3
MEPM-ELEC-3 MEPM Elective Elective 3
MEPM 591 Thesis II 3
